dc.description.abstract本研究乃是承襲陳渝苓(Chen, 2003) 博士論文中對傳統休閒理論於現代社會中應用的不足之批判所作之一後續研究. 目的乃是對舊有休閒阻礙理論中對後現代社會所強調之個人自主性(agency)的忽略提出討論.在對國內外休閒阻礙相關研究做一統整性的回顧後,本研究指出以下五個遺漏不足之處:1.欠缺對個人自主性在一般休閒參與中所扮演之角色.2.休閒阻礙與不能參與休閒活動之間不能畫上等號.3.持續忽略所謂對阻礙的主動協商策略之研究.4.對研究對象之間, 如家庭成員, 的重疊性(overlapping) 以及互擾性(intertwining)欠缺考量.5.缺少利用質化研究方法對休閒阻礙做深度的探究以及了解背後之原因. 基於以上五大不足,筆者提出一個三階段的連串研究, 而以此研究作為此一系統性研究的初始研究.此研究之主要目的乃是針對家庭為一整體的休閒單位,利用質化研究典範與資料蒐集:深度訪談與實地參與觀察,對22 個家庭進行深度研究,希望能夠對其所共同個別遭遇到之休閒阻礙,所利用之協商策略,與所造成之休閒參與探討,並以此結果作為第二階段研究:協商策略量化問卷的設計標準與基礎. This study proposes a continuation study of Yu-Ling Chen’s PhD dissertation regarding the discussion about the inappropriateness of the traditional constraint theories in leisurerelated discipline. The major purpose of this study is to examine the role of individuals’ agency in people’s recreation participation, and to investigate how they produce negotiation process which enables individual to overcome the current constraints they encountered in their everyday life. After a thoroughly review of recent literatures about constraints, negotiation, and leisure participation, the author has determined the following five deficiencies: 1.The lack of the discussion about people’s agency/autonomy in constraint theories. 2.The occurrence of constraints cannot explain people’s failure to participate in recreation. 3.The perspective of people’s negotiation strategies is neglected. 4.The recent studies have ignored the overlapping and intertwining relationship between different subjects, such as family members. 5.Few studies concern about the use of qualitative methodology in order to discover the reason and reality that exists behind people’ daily leisure experience, including their participation and rejection to some specific recreation activities. Based on these five deficiencies, the author propose a 3-stage study, and use this study as the initial research to respond those needs.Primarily, the major task of this study is to utilize in-depth interviews and participant observation to investigate 22 families, by focusing on what constraints they had, what strategies they made use of, and what recreation activity they achieved to participate. The result of this study will serve the fundamental basis for composing big-scale questionnaires for Study II (stage II), for the purpose of quantitatively understanding people’s actual negotiation strategies in their recreation participation.
